Fire In Stanislaus National Forest

Columbia, CA — Cal Fire reports that the flames broke out is some grass along Forest Road 3N11 a mile northeast of Italian Bar Road in the Columbia area just after 2 a.m.  Fire fighters were able to put the blaze out just before 5:30 a.m. Cal Fire Dispatch reports it took a while for crews to reach the blaze, which was in a remote area.  Once on the scene, crews were able to snuff out the flames in about 20 minute with the fire contained at a quarter acre. No structures were threatened. Crews will be mopping up and checking for hotspots for the next couple of hours.
